A website on a budget with the presentation to rival its competitors.
William Curtis is an established garden designer in the Cotswolds who sought to improve his brand to be competitive with larger organisations and attract high-end customers.
Due to budgetary constraints I proposed using an online web builder service to establish a base framework from which I would develop the branding and general style of the site. Additionally, functionality was added in the form of a plant ordering form as well as an availability calendar so potential clients can see William’s availability during the year.
The homepage uses a video they had produced behind the introductory area in order to create interest and texture.
I employed a copywriter, Al Hidden, to craft the words for the website in order to clarify the offering and provide an appropriate tone of voice.
For the mobile version I introduced three key buttons which sit at the bottom of screen for immediate access to important sections (Services, Gallery and Contact).
